教学文库网 - 权威文档分享云平台
您的当前位置:首页 > 精品文档 > 综合文档 >

江晓辉毕设中期报告

来源:网络收集 时间:2026-05-18
导读: 河北工业大学本科毕业设计(论文)中期报告 河北工业大学2013届本科毕业设计(论文)中期报告 毕业设计(论文)题目:基于PIC单片机的智能电容器设计 适用专业:自动化专业 学生信息:学号:102955 姓名:江晓辉 班级:自动化103 指导教师信息:教师号:0511

河北工业大学本科毕业设计(论文)中期报告

河北工业大学2013届本科毕业设计(论文)中期报告

毕业设计(论文)题目:基于PIC单片机的智能电容器设计

适用专业:自动化专业 学生信息:学号:102955 姓名:江晓辉 班级:自动化103 指导教师信息:教师号:05119 姓名:孙曙光 职称:副教授 报告提交日期: 2014年4月21日

一、芯片选型与系统的整体设计方案

1、单片机的选型与功能确定

PIC32MX系列单片机是一款具有低功耗、运行速度高、代码压缩率高、外围电路简洁等高性能的32位内核单片机,其最高的频率可达80MHz。单片机内部带有片内低功耗RC振荡器的可配置看门狗定时器,5路捕捉输入,5路比较/PWM输出,最多16路通道的10位模数转换器(最高可达1000 ksps的转换速度),单周期乘法单元和高性能除法单元,用在需及时响应的功率补偿系统中非常的适合。PIC32MX320F系列单片机还具有以下共同特征:

1、带5级流水线的MIPS32M4K32位内核,采用国内单单片机很少使用的哈佛结构,有单周期的乘法单元和高性能的除法单元。

2、运运行速度高,其最高频率可达80MHZ,并且采用哈佛结构,使得其运行速度更加的快速。 3、具有集成32 KB至512 KB的闪存,同时还配备了8 KB至32 KB的SRAM存储器。

4、最多具有84路通用I/O口,其具备以下特性:可单独使能、禁止输出引脚的漏极开路;可单独使能、禁止输入引脚的弱上拉;监视选择性输入并在检测到引脚电平状态发生变化时产生中断;可在CPU休眠和空闲模式下继续工作;可使用CLR、SET和INV寄存器进行快速位操作。

5、5个16位定时器/计数器 (两个16位定时器对组合可构成两个32位定时器)

6、2个编程和调试接口双线接口,可与应用程序进行非抢占式访问和实时数据交换,是4线MIPS标准增强型JTAG接口。

7、5个外部中断引脚,该款单片机采用一个同步、 异步16位定时器,它可作为自由运行的时段定时器使用,且支持以下四种模式:同步内部定时器、同步内部门控定时器、 同步外部定时器和异步外部定时器。

8、PIC32系列的SPI模块与Motorola的SPI和SIOP接口兼容,还具有以下特性:支持主/从模式、4种不同的时钟格式、支持帧SPI协议、标准和增强型缓冲模式 (增强型缓冲模式并非在所有器件上都可

1

河北工业大学本科毕业设计(论文)中期报告

用)、用户可配置的8位、16位和32位数据宽度、PI接收和发送缓冲区是FIFO缓冲区,在增强型缓冲模式下为4/8/16级深、针对每个8位、16位和32位数据传输的可编程中断事件和音频协议接口模式。

PIC32MX系列单片机的A/D转换口在引脚AN0-AN15(也就是RB口的RB0-RB15),最多有16路通道的10位模数转换器。模拟采样包含两个步骤:采集和转换 。在采集期间,模拟输入引脚将与采样、保持放大器 (SHA)连接。对引脚进行足够时间的采样之后,采样电压将等于输入电压,引脚会与SHA断开,以便为转换过程提供稳定的输入电压。然后,转换过程会将模拟采样电压转换为二进制表示形式。采集时间可以手动或自动控制。在用户软件中,采集时间可以通过将SAMP位(AD1CON1<1>)置1来手动启动,并通过清零SAMP来手动结束。采集时间也可以通过A/D转换器硬件自动启动,并通过转换触发源自动结束。采集时间通过SAMC位(AD1CON3<12:8>)进行设置。

PIC32MX系列单片机的定时器分为A类(带有门控功能的16位同步/异步定时器/计数器)和B类(带有门控和特殊事件触发功能的16位和32位同步定时器/计数器)两大类。大多数PIC32MX系列器件都至少包含一个A类定时器;通常为Timer1。A类定时器带内置振荡器的异步定时器/计数器、可在CPU Sleep(休眠)模式下工作、可通过软件选择1:1、1:8、1:64和1:256预分频比;B类定时器可由两个16位定时器构成32位定时器/计数器、可通过软件选择1:1、1:2、1:4、1:8、1:16、1:32、1:64和1:256预分频比、事件触发功能。每个定时器模块都是一个16位定时器/ 计数器,包含以下特殊功能寄存器:TxCON与定时器相关的16位控制寄存器、TMRx16位定时器计数寄存器和PRx与定时器相关的16位周期寄存器;此外,每个定时器模块还具有以下用于中断控制的相关位:TxIE中断允许控制位 (在IEC0中断寄存器中)、TxIF中断标志状态位 (在IFS0中断寄存器中)、TxIP<2:0>:中断优先级控制位 (在IPC1、IPC2、IPC3、IPC4和IPC5中断寄存器中)和TxIS<1:0>:中断子优先级控制位(在IPC1、IPC2、IPC3、IPC4和IPC5中断寄存器中)。

在智能电容补偿无功功率这个系统中,此款单片机主要发挥了下列几方面的应用:通信、数据采集、液晶显示、功率因数等运算。

2、FPGA的选型与功能确定

PROASIC3E是一款Flash FPGA(可编程门阵列),ProASIC3/E系列器件以非易失Flash技术为基础,支持3万到300万门密度和多达616个高性能I/O端口。ProASIC3/E内部主要分为三块:可编程逻辑单元(是由Flash RAM制成的4或6输入真值表,加一个D触发器构成)、可编程的连线和可编程的I/O模块。由于这款器件具有最低的单位成本、最低的整体系统成本、单一芯片,可实现在系统编程、等效系统门数可达3M个、运行频率可达350MHz、带FlashLock 设计保护功能和加密的ISP,带硬件布线的AES加密算法,所以其具有以下特性:

1、高性能:增强的高性能架构,工作频率高达350MHZ,逻辑门利用率可达95%。

2

河北工业大学本科毕业设计(论文)中期报告

2、单芯片:在系统上电时需要额外配置发挥内存以载入器件配置数据,从而减低成本,增加了安全性和系统稳定性。

3、安全ISP:支持内置的AES解密引擎以及在业界处于领先地位的基于Flash的ASE-128密匙,以便设计人员可以利用加密位流通过公共网络来进行安全的远程现场控制。

4、用户非挥发内存:1024位片内用户可访问的非挥发FlasdROM(FROM),可以满足不同系统应用的需求。

5、上电即行:大幅简化了系统设计,使得器件可以执行重要的系统初始化任务,并节省了Bom成本和PCB空间。

6、固件错误免疫:Flash单元配置元素不会被高能中子改变,因此PROASIC3E器件与基于SRAM的FPGA不同,它具有中子引发的固件错误免疫力。

7、低功率:极少出现加电浪涌电流和大电流转换,而这是许多FPGA器件经常出现的问题。此外PROASIC3E器件还具有很低的动态功耗。

8、固件安全性:利用128位FLASH-Lock技术和固有的Flash技术特性,为可编程逻辑设计提供最完备的安全解决方案。

FPGA主要有三个用途,(1)用在通信设备的高速接口电路设计;(2)数字信号处理方向或数学计算方向;(3)SPOC方向,利用FPGA搭建一个嵌入式系统的底层硬件环境,然后设计者主要是在上面进行嵌入式软件开发。

在智能电容进行无功补偿的系统中,其受PIC32MX系列单片机控制,完成智能电容器复合开关的投切工作。

3、智能电容器的整体设计方案

对于传统无功补偿装置来说,低压电器柜内主要是由一个控制器、电容器若干组和投切开关以及一些保护部件组装而成,其存在很多不足之处,如整柜元件多、体积大、安装接线复杂、可维护性差、各元件间单一连接等,且不能对整机进行自我诊断,起不到对每组电容器电流及温度的保护作用,可靠性低,安全性差,在实际的应用中不确定的安全因素很 …… 此处隐藏:3507字,全部文档内容请下载后查看。喜欢就下载吧 ……

江晓辉毕设中期报告.doc 将本文的Word文档下载到电脑,方便复制、编辑、收藏和打印
本文链接:https://www.jiaowen.net/wendang/403333.html(转载请注明文章来源)
Copyright © 2020-2025 教文网 版权所有
声明 :本网站尊重并保护知识产权,根据《信息网络传播权保护条例》,如果我们转载的作品侵犯了您的权利,请在一个月内通知我们,我们会及时删除。
客服QQ:78024566 邮箱:78024566@qq.com
苏ICP备19068818号-2
Top
× 游客快捷下载通道(下载后可以自由复制和排版)
VIP包月下载
特价:29 元/月 原价:99元
低至 0.3 元/份 每月下载150
全站内容免费自由复制
VIP包月下载
特价:29 元/月 原价:99元
低至 0.3 元/份 每月下载150
全站内容免费自由复制
注:下载文档有可能出现无法下载或内容有问题,请联系客服协助您处理。
× 常见问题(客服时间:周一到周五 9:30-18:00)